Electronic polarizability of a Sm3+ ion estimated from refractive indexes and molar volumes of molten SmCl3

  • 1. Chiba Univ. (Japan). Faculty of Engineering

Description

The refractive indexes and the molar volumes of molten SmCl3 were measured by goniometry and dilatometry, respectively. The electronic polarizability of a Sm3+ ion was estimated from these data to be 1.14 x 10-30m3 according to the Clausius-Mossotti equation. The correlation between the electronic polarizability of an ion and the ionic radius was also discussed. (orig.)
